Owen Freeman      Illinois Hawkeye Sports Profile Twitter 

Position(s): C, F

HIGH SCHOOL: Owen Freeman attended Moline High School and lived in or near Moline, Illinois. He earned Associated Press All-State and Western Big 6 honors as a senior after averaging 18 points and nine rebounds per game, and helped Moline to an unbeaten run to a WB6 outright title and a state championship. He transferred from Bradley-Bourbonnais High School to Moline High School for his senior season, where he was Bradley Bourbonnais' record holder in highest field goal percentage in a season (.682), and was named Red Division Player of the Year, first-team all-state, all-area, and all-conference as a junior, along with the Daily Journal Player of the Year. He was the No. 20 ranked power forward nationally according to Rivals.

COLLEGE: As a freshman, he was named Big Ten Freshman of the Year, and Big Ten Co-Freshman of the Year, which is only the second Hawkeye in program history and first in 30 years. He played in all 34 games with 25 starts and averaged 10.6 points, 6.6 rebounds, 1.8 blocks, 1.2 assists in 23 minutes per game. He shot 61.4 percent (145-of-236) from the floor and 66.1 percent (72-of-109) from the free throw line and scored in double figures in 18 games.

His sophomore season was cut short after 19 games due to a hand injury. He averaged 66% shooting from the field, 10.6 points and 6.6 rebounds per game and 1.8 blocks per game.

After the season, he entered the portal and transferred to Creighton.

Born 11/15/2004 and is 21 years old.

Transferred out to Creighton  Player of the Year: Freshman (2024)
